如何克隆GitHub项目到本地仓库

克隆GitHub项目到本地仓库是开发者常用的操作之一。通过克隆,可以在本地环境中对项目进行修改、测试和开发,十分方便。本文将详细介绍克隆GitHub项目的步骤、相关命令,以及一些常见问题的解答。

目录

1. 什么是克隆?

克隆是指从远程代码仓库(如GitHub)复制整个项目的过程。在本地仓库中,可以拥有远程项目的所有文件和历史记录。通过克隆,你可以轻松访问和编辑项目代码。克隆的命令是 git clone

2. 准备工作

在克隆GitHub项目之前,你需要确保以下几点:

  • 已安装Git工具,可以在终端中输入 git --version 来检查。
  • 拥有一个GitHub账号,并且目标项目是公开的,或者你已获得访问权限。
  • 准备一个合适的本地目录,以便将项目克隆到该目录中。

3. 克隆GitHub项目的步骤

以下是克隆GitHub项目的具体步骤:

3.1 获取项目的克隆链接

  1. 打开你想要克隆的GitHub项目页面。
  2. 点击右上角的 Code 按钮。
  3. 选择 HTTPSSSH,并复制显示的链接。

3.2 在本地仓库中克隆项目

  1. 打开终端(Terminal)或命令行工具。

  2. 选择你想要将项目存放的目录,使用 cd 命令切换到该目录。

  3. 输入以下命令:

    bash git clone [克隆链接]

  4. 按下回车,Git会开始下载项目文件到你的本地仓库。

4. 克隆的选项

克隆项目时,可以根据需求使用不同的选项:

  • –depth [层级]:此选项可以指定克隆的深度。例如,使用 git clone --depth 1 [克隆链接] 只会克隆最近一次提交,节省时间和空间。
  • -b [分支名]:如果你只想克隆特定的分支,可以使用这个选项,例如 git clone -b master [克隆链接]

5. 常见问题解答

5.1 如何检查是否成功克隆了项目?

成功克隆后,你可以进入项目文件夹并使用 git status 命令检查文件状态,或者使用 ls 命令查看项目文件列表。

5.2 我可以在克隆后直接开始开发吗?

是的,克隆后的项目就是你在本地的副本。你可以随意进行修改、添加文件、提交更改等。

5.3 如果需要更新克隆的项目,我该如何做?

要更新克隆的项目,你可以使用 git pull 命令,这会从远程仓库拉取最新的更改并合并到你的本地分支中。

5.4 如何解决克隆过程中出现的错误?

如果克隆过程中出现错误,请检查以下几点:

  • 网络连接是否正常。
  • 克隆链接是否正确。
  • 是否有权限访问该仓库(特别是私有仓库)。

6. 总结

通过上述步骤,你可以轻松将GitHub项目克隆到本地仓库。掌握了克隆的基本命令和选项后,你就能够在本地进行开发,进一步提高工作效率。希望本文能对你有所帮助,祝你在项目开发中顺利!

正文完